For your review: the job runs under a dedicated service account with read access to scheduling tables and write access only to the outbox queue. All patient-facing content is templated; no free-text fields are transmitted. Audit logs capture every send attempt with a redacted recipient reference. To trace a specific reminder through the pipeline, the job reads from the scheduling database using the connection string below.

warehouse DSN: cockroachdb://holvan_svc:viOKuRy@db-3e1a.plorvaforge.corp:5432/istius

## Changed defaults

Heads up: the Ledgerline tax-rate lookup cache now defaults to a 15-minute TTL instead of 24 hours. Turns out rates in the Veldt County sandbox were going stale mid-demo, which was embarrassing. Eviction is now LRU rather than FIFO, and the cache warms on boot. If you're reviewing, check that nothing hardcodes the old TTL. The new defaults land as follows.

deployment values, bajop-taweg:
holwyn:
  log_level: debug
  metrics_host: metrics.holwyn.zemvarsys.internal
  pool_size: 32

Ticket: Vault locked — Sproutly watering scheduler

CI can't fetch the scheduler's pump credentials; the vault auto-locked after three failed token renewals. Blocking the review of the cron refactor. Manual unseal is the only option until the renewal bug is fixed. Reviewer: use the unseal passphrase given below.

unlock words, baguf-badug: aldath-ralwyn-gilath-oliys-sorius-raleth-pelmir-praeth-lamix-druvan-siliel-fraax-queniel

## Ticket: Config drift on invoice renderer hosts

We've noticed that the Paperstone PDF renderer behaves differently across the three prod hosts — margins and page sizing vary slightly on identical invoices. This is classic configuration drift: someone edited settings directly on host two instead of going through the deploy pipeline. Please audit all three hosts carefully and note any deviations. For reference, the canonical configuration that every host should match is as follows.

deployment values, yageg-hahig:
WENAEL_HOST=wenael.tolvaqlabs.internal
WENAEL_PORT=4000